Overall Role
As an Apprenticeship Industry Trainer you will be the front face of delivering rich, industry relevant educational delivery to the apprenticeship learners nationwide. Predominantly through online delivery, with a mix of masterclasses and in-person workshops, you will help design, deliver and continuously improve the curriculum as the company strive for Ofsted outstanding. You will have a strong emphasis on quality, being responsible for the attendance, progress and achievement of learners within your caseload. You will adhere to and track quality metrics, putting into place effective intervention where needed to safeguard the progress and engagement of your learners, as they head into their endpoint assessment period.
